By between 1300 and 1340 the oud experienced develop into modified plenty of by Europeans to become a special and distinct instrument, the medieval lute. By a little just after c. 1400, western lutes were being significantly fretted and by 1481 the medieval lute experienced designed into your renaissance lute, The key western instrument with the period of time, by then mirroring the significance of the oud within the east.

Musicologist Richard Dumbrill currently utilizes the word much more categorically to discuss devices that existed millennia ahead of the expression "lute" was coined.[26] Dumbrill documented in excess of 3000 several years of iconographic evidence to the lutes in Mesopotamia, in his e-book The Archaeomusicology of the Ancient Near East. According to Dumbrill, the lute loved ones incorporated instruments in Mesopotamia prior to 3000 BC.[27] He details into a cylinder seal as evidence; relationship from c. 3100 BC or before (now while in the possession in the British Museum); the seal depicts on a single aspect precisely what is thought to be a woman taking part in a stick "lute".

The initial evidence of devices we can really say are ouds are within the artwork on the Sassanid era of Iran, the final Iranian empire prior to the rise of Islam, from CE 224 to 651.

When the Umayyads conquered Hispania in 711, they introduced their ud along. An oud is depicted as 1 hour being performed by a seated musician[33] in Qasr Amra from the Umayyad dynasty, one of the earliest depictions with the instrument as performed in early Islamic historical past.

For some of its history and in most spots, the oud has actually been fretless and, even in Iran, the abandonment of frets began to occur during the sixteenth century.
